#68b469 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68b469 is composed of 40.8% red, 70.6%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.7%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 120.8 degrees, a saturation of 33.6% and a lightness of 55.7%. #68b469 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ffd2 with #006900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#68b469 color description : Slightly desaturated lime green.
#68b469 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68b469 has RGB values of R:104, G:180,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 6861929.

Shades and Tints of #68b469
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030603 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#68b469
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b918b is the less saturated color, while #22fa25 is the most saturated one.
